Bipi Cars, a MAdrid, Spain-based startup providing an all-inclusive car subscription service, announced the completion of a EUR 6.5 million ($7.3M) capital investment round.

The funding was led by Israel-based venture company Maniv Mobility and included Kibo Ventures, IDC Ventures and TA Ventures.

The money will be used to hire more people and launch in other 3 European markets apart from the Spanish one.

Bipi Cars, founded in 2017 by CEO Hans Christ, is offering monthly all-inclusive car subscriptions. Bipi offers subscription terms of one to 36 months with prices per month ranging to €250-350 for compacts; €350-550 for medium-sized cars; and €450-550 for full-sized vehicles. The base fee includes around 1,500 kilometers (930 miles), insurance, taxes, maintenance, inspections, and delivery.

Prior to this round, Bipi raised €2.5 million in seed funding from the venture capital firm from Spain Kibo Ventures.
